Definitions from Wiktionary (Brahmana)

noun:  (Hinduism) Any of several ancient Hindu religious prose texts that explain the relationship of the Vedas to the sacrificial ceremonies.
noun:  The brahmin varna in Hinduism. (Plural: brahmana.)
noun:  A brahmin; a member of the brahmana (sense 1).
noun:  A prose text that explains aspects of the Vedas.
